Say hello to Yoke!
 
Yoke is a collection of networked furniture pieces that mark the future of interactive furniture design and passive technologies, in the context of the contemporary home. Integrated with an accessible, dynamic, digital platform, yoke works to develop a holistic collection of products that enhance daily micro-rituals, facilitate habituated actions and meet the needs of the emerging techno-centric demographic. The collection works to translate digital experiences into analogue intuitive gestural interactions, working to enrich the users interaction with technology in the context of the home. 
 
Through research, design development, concept iteration, software and electronic development, model making and testing; the yoke collection has been designed to meet the needs of the user audience and deliver an intuitive, refined, product solution. The collection is comprised of three uniques products, that integrate and communicate through an application interface. The collection includes KEEP; an interactive key bowl, LUME; a two part smart lighting product family, and REST; a bed side table that makes use of gestural interactions to control audio and lighting. 
 
To enable customisation and control of the interactions, gestures and connectivity of the three products, an application interface was designed. Theyoke app allows users to personalise their experience with the product ecosystem, customise interactions, and connect to social platforms. The interface is designed to be easy to use, with a dashboard for quick access to most used controls, and a simple menu interface. The primary function of the application is to act as point of control for the products higher level functions, allowing the user to interact and engage with the ecosystem in a detailed view and with a more advanced level of control. Furthermore, the app also serves as the users interaction with system settings, warranties and product information.

yoke's branding image works to develop a holistic identity; tying together the digital and interface design, with a contemporary furniture and homewares aesthetic. Maintaining a constant brand image works to develop a connected, integrated product ecosystem while providing a platform for further development and diversification of products and services. yoke's minimalist, contemporary branding aims to appeal to the broad range of values and interests of the intended target demographic, while enabling the product range to appeal to a broad audience and a range of contemporary applications.
